Student Picture Retake/Make-up Day
Student picture retake/make-up day will be next week on Tuesday, October 3 (Even) in the Theater Lobby from 10:05-1 p.m.
Not pictured students: If you did NOT take a picture the first week of school and/or you are a new SENIOR to Cal High, you should look at this linked document to see if your name is listed. If you are listed, please use this document to be excused from class for approximately 10 minutes to get your picture taken (it is okay if you are late/early for your appointment, teachers have been told that they may release you at their convenience). We need you to take your picture for the yearbook, attendance, and ID cards!!!
If your name is not on this list and you think it should be, please email Srta. Brindley at jbrindl@srvusd.net
Retakes: If you took pictures AND bought a picture package from Studio One and you are unhappy with your first picture, you are welcome to email Srta. Brindley at jbrindl@srvusd.net and sign up for a time slot to retake your picture. If you have your picture package, please bring it with you to give back to the photographer.
If you did not purchase a picture package and still want a retake, Studio One requests that you drop by the theater during brunch or lunch on Tuesday, Oct 3 for a picture retake.
You will not get a new ID, but you will get a new photo for the yearbook.

50th Anniversary Edition of the Cal High Yearbook
Purchasing a yearbook: August 31st was the last day to purchase the ASB package. A Yearbook Only option will be available on Future Fund for $140 between September 1st and January 9th, 2024. After January 10th, Ms. Brindley must have a final count for the yearbook order and will be selling yearbooks for cash or check only in WL-1 until all the ordered yearbooks have been sold. The past two years we have sold out the yearbooks, so please DO NOT WAIT to purchase a yearbook.
Seniors!!!: Make sure you are included in the yearbook. Please refer to this letter for important Senior due dates and links concerning Portraits (Nov 9th is new last day), ads, quotes, and superlatives.
If you have any other yearbook-related questions, please feel free to contact Ms. Brindley via email (jbrindl@srvusd.net).

Cal High Athletic Boosters |
CAB Membership Packages Still Available
Did you know that CAB membership packages are for more than just football? With CAB membership you receive admission to ALL home ticketed sporting events, excluding playoffs. In addition to free admission, this year you will also receive a clear tote bag sporting the CAB logo. Money raised through membership sales helps fund programs like Senior Scholarships, Jump Start Funding (start up funding for all sports), and Team Capital Funding Requests. Membership packages can be purchased thru Future Fund.
